A Swan Lake like no other.

Experience the breathtaking artistry of Ballet Preljocaj, exclusive to Brisbane.

Renowned for pushing the boundaries of ballet, France’s leading contemporary choreographer Angelin Preljocaj masterfully reimagines Swan Lake, transforming this classic tale of love, betrayal and seduction into a modern-day tragedy.

Hailed by The New York Times for its “nuanced, fragile physical poetry”, this groundbreaking adaptation features dramatic choreography, spectacular design and Tchaikovsky’s timeless score, combined with modern beats and contemporary arrangements, performed live by the Queensland Symphony Orchestra conducted by Johannes Fritzsch.

Ballet Preljocaj last performed in Queensland to a sold-out audience almost a decade ago. Don’t miss this rare opportunity to witness this remarkable company, performing live and exclusive to Brisbane as part of QPAC's 40th anniversary celebrations in 2025.
